Team VIP Petfoods' Baird Demonstrates Winton Savvy on Day One PDF Print E-mail
Saturday, 19 May 2007
Team VIP Petfoods’ Craig Baird proved he has the speed when it comes to Winton during the Carrera Cup round two practice sessions today, be it behind the wheel of his championship defending Porsche or an Aussie V8 Supercar.

Current series leader Baird claimed the fastest and third fastest times over the two sessions, testament to the talent which saw him snatch the 2004 Winton V8 Supercars pole from the likes of Skaife, Tander and Lowndes aboard the Team Kiwi Racing entry.

Alongside Team VIP Petfoods’ team owner Tony Quinn and teammate Klark Quinn, it was obvious Baird had lost none of his Winton know-how in the three years since his last main-game venture there with strong and consistent lap times over both sessions.

“The car felt really good today, and we put down some strong results,” said Baird.

“I have said I expected the Winton circuit to actually be better suited to the Porsche and my driving style than to the V8 Supercar with its twists and turns, and it seems I was on the money there.

“Now if all goes to plan this form will continue into tomorrow’s qualifying and race one – of course I am looking to start the first race at the front so as to be in the best position possible to defend my championship and current series lead.”

Lining up with Baird on the Carrera Cup grid for qualifying tomorrow will be Baird’s Team VIP Petfoods’ teammate Klark Quinn and team owner Tony Quinn, who experienced a solid start to Winton’s proceedings with the tenth and eleventh fastest times in the first session respectively.

This weekend’s Carrera Cup round comes ahead of the team’s second Nürburgring 24 hour assault next month. The team received international recognition after finishing ninth outright in last year’s event and will be in serious contention for this year’s race with the use of their new car – the Porsche 991 GT3 RSR (Type 997), which will be officially unveiled at Queensland Raceway this Thursday from 12 noon to 1.30pm.

Today’s results:

Practice One

1. Craig Baird (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.26.77
2. David Reynolds – 1.27.63
3. David Russell – 1.27.75
10. Tony Quinn (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.33.56
11. Klark Quinn (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.34.05

Practice Two
1. David Reynolds – 1.24.38
2. Marcus Marshall – 1.24.74
3. Craig Baird (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.24.99
16. Klark Quinn (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.26.98
19. Tony Quinn (Team VIP Petfoods) – 1.27.43
